O’Neill made the most of his CBS Sports Network debut, a prime time matchup at Central Connecticut on Thursday evening. The reigning Defensive Rookie of the Year anchored an LIU defensive effort that pitched a second-half shutout and scored a 24-23 come-from-behind victory against the Blue Devils. O’Neill was all over the gridiron in the win. The Staten Island product accumulated double-digit tackles for the second time this season after he registered seven solo and four assisted stops. In addition, O’Neill pushed the Blue Devils back a total of 18 yards behind 2.0 tackles-for-loss and 1.0 sack. Adding two pass breakups and one quarterback hurry to that impressive stat line, the redshirt sophomore came away with one of the biggest plays of the game on special teams when he blocked a PAT in the second quarter. That denied extra point proved to be the difference in the one-point victory. Ranking eighth in the circuit in tackles per game (7.0) and total tackles (56), O’Neil leads the conference and is second in the nation in tackles-for-loss per game with 2.2. With this week’s award, he is now a two-time NEC Defensive Player of the Week honoree this season.
